Henderson edges past Melendez
Gilbert Melendez has cast a shadow over the UFC lightweight title for years but he came up short in a split decision loss to Benson Henderson at UFC on Fox 7.
The San Jose, California event was the UFC's overall most thrilling card of 2013 so far and culminated with Henderson's fourth successful title fight.
A thrilling five-round brawl saw "Smooth" finally put to bed any doubts about whether he is the world's best 155-pound fighter amid Melendez's absence from the organisation.
Debutant Melendez, favoured heavily by his home state crowd, took the first round with precise striking before Henderson responded in lethal fashion.
His trademark kicks saw him edge the third and fourth rounds in most minds as the fight veered from a technical battle into a scrap, almost spilling beyond the bell of the third period.
The second round is where most doubt lays, with the judges eventually plumping for Henderson in a back-and-forth five minutes.
Melendez seemingly took the last round and both men clearly believed they had done enough to have their hand raised.
Henderson celebrated with a second success of the evening - a proposition to his girlfriend - ending a memorable event.
Impact
In the co main-event, fellow debutant Daniel Cormier made an impact in the heavyweight division with a wrestling-based decision over respected veteran Frank Mir.
Josh Thomson announced his entry to the competitive lightweight division with a TKO victory over Nate Diaz - landing a stunning head kick which began Diaz's demise.
In the welterweight division, veteran Matt Brown won his fifth consecutive fight via TKO by overwhelming promising Jordan Mein in a frenetically paced bout.
